Between 2007 and 2012, several frozen mammoth specimens were discovered with varying levels of preservation. In 2008, 10 million dollars was mentioned as the general cost to bring them back from extinction. In 2010, more was learned about the antifreeze properties of their blood, and in 2011 they estimated half a decade of extra work to successfully clone it. Now, Harvard University reports that they have managed to incorporate genes from a woolly mammoth into the DNA of an elephant… in the laboratory.

Once again, the news arises that the woolly mammoth could return to the world with the help of genetics experts. Why are we so interested in the return of this giant? Scientists still debate whether the main factor behind its extinction was hunting, the effect of climate change at that time, or a combination of both. The most solid data places the last known population of mammoths on Wrangel Island four thousand years ago, and it has been confirmed that its disappearance there was not due to a lack of genetic diversity. Thanks to the material found on the island, a group of researchers at Harvard University has managed to make high-precision modifications to the DNA of a modern elephant, inserting the genes of a woolly mammoth.

Will we see it return? The process represents another step in that direction.

According to George Church, a genetics professor at the university, the process gave special priority to genes related to fur, ear size, cold resistance, and subcutaneous fat, critical elements for mammoth survival. The result is a series of elephant cells completely functional with woolly mammoth DNA in them, something very complex without a doubt, but the experts counted on specific advantages, such as the relationship between the mammoth and the Asian elephant. It is the first time in four thousand years that mammoth genes return to life, however, it is not correct to think of a "super-secret Jurassic park" with mammoths running around. All the process has been carried out in the laboratory, which should contain any deep ethical debate… for now.
